In this retrospective analysis, we look back at the historic events that have shaped the path forward for promoting dialogue, stability, and democracy in Hong Kong. The city’s journey has been marred by intense political strife, protests, and clashes that have left an indelible mark on its society.

One pivotal moment occurred in 2019 when mass demonstrations erupted in response to an extradition bill that threatened Hong Kong’s cherished autonomy. These protests, marked by their scale and determination, shook the city to its core. Millions of citizens took to the streets, demanding the government’s withdrawal of the bill and guaranteeing their freedoms. The scenes were awe-inspiring yet heart-wrenching, as peaceful protesters faced brutal police crackdowns. The clashes between protestors and authorities evoked memories of historical struggles for liberty, emboldening the movement even further.

  • The Battle of Polytechnic University: Among the most shocking episodes, the stand-off between protesters and the police at Hong Kong Polytechnic University showcased the escalating violence. Images of besieged students armed with makeshift weapons on a university campus made headlines worldwide, highlighting the depth of frustration and desperation.
  • The Umbrella Movement: Reflecting earlier demonstrations in 2014, the Umbrella Movement sprouted from the seeds of discontent regarding the erosion of Hong Kong’s promised democratic rights. Named after the umbrellas protesters used as shields against pepper spray, tear gas, and the elements, this movement symbolized resilience and defiance against oppression.
